Celebrating a gender equality milestone in Oxford's Medical Sciences Division: all departments have achieved an Athena Swan silver award

Two medical science researchers, alongside the text '10 Years of Athena SWAN, 2012-2022, Oxford MedSci Goes Silver'

The Athena Swan Charter supports gender equality within higher education (HE) and research.

2022 marks the 10th anniversary of the first Athena Swan applications from Oxford University's Medical Sciences Division. It also marks the year when all 16 of our departments have achieved a silver award.

Our silver awards recognise departments' commitment to:

  • gender equality
  • understanding their own culture and context
  • actively engaging with their communities
  • detailed and ambitious action plans.

Importantly, the awards also recognise the impact of departments' actions.
